In terms of a battery - why not stick in a couple 1.5v coin cell batteries such as LR44?  They're pretty small, and yep, you could simply just use another pole of the 3PDT switch.  That would be much simpler than my transistor solution!

A 3v supply would be enough to power an LED, probably without a resistor needed.
